About
The ORBITUR Sagres campsite is located at the south-westernmost tip of the Portuguese mainland and enchants guests with its natural charm and a variety of highlights. The site is popular with short breaks and winter holidaymakers alike and boasts tall pine trees and a fantastic view of a historic fortress nearby. Travellers can reach the beaches in the Faro district in just a few minutes on foot, which are ideal for swimming in summer and for sailing and windsurfing in the shoulder seasons. The resort also has a bicycle hire service, a children's playground and a grocery shop. The restaurant serves international and regional dishes and the nearest supermarkets and shopping facilities are located in the municipality of Sagres, 2 km away.

Site
Mostly natural pine forest on and around a hill. Some pitches for tents on sloping clearings. Partial view of the village and the fortress.

Access route
Accessible via N268, at the northern edge of the village, well signposted.

If you want to relax on the Algarve coast or enjoy water sports, then Camping ORBITUR Sagres is the place for you. ### Quiet campsite close to the beach with playground for children Camping ORBITUR Sagres is situated in a peaceful location in a picturesque pine forest on the western tip of the Algarve in Portugal. From pitches to fully equipped mobile homes for the whole family, there are various types of accommodation to choose from. Some of them are located on a slope. Young holidaymakers can let off steam in the playground. In the evening, you can meet up in the cosy lounge, where a TV provides entertainment. The restaurant terrace is also a popular meeting place. The mini-market is popular with guests who are self-catering when camping in the Algarve ### From the campsite to the dream beaches of the western Algarve When camping in the western Algarve, the weather is almost guaranteed to be fine: after all, the sun shines here 300 days a year. Ideal conditions for spending a day at Praia do Beliche. The beach, which can be reached via a staircase, is considered an Eldorado for surfers. Praia do Tonel is located very close to the historic fortress of Fortaleza de Sagres. Praia do Martinhal is recommended for families as it is protected from high waves by a headland. Romantics can experience the most beautiful sunset at Cabo de Sao Vincente. A lighthouse shows ships the way from the cape.
